Nanotechnology refers to the science, engineering and technology
conducted at the nanoscale which is about 1 to 100 nanometers
( NNI, 2017). Nanoscience and nanotechnology employs the study
and application of exceptionally small things in other areas of science
including materials science, engineering, physics, biology, and
chemistry ( NNI, 2017).
The concept of nanotechnology and nanoscience stared in
December 29, 1959 when Physicist Richard Feynman an
discussed a method in which scientist can direct and control
individual atoms and molecules in his talk "There's Plenty of
Room at the Bottom" during the American term
"Nanotechnology" was coined by Professor Norio Taniguchi a
decade after the down of the use of ultraprecision machining
(NNI, 2017).
Nanomanufacturing
It refers to scaled - up, reliable, and cost- effective
manufacturing of nanoscale materials, structures, devices, and
systems. It also involves research, improvement, and incorporation
of processes for the construction of materials. There fore,
nanomanufacturing leads to the development of new products
and improve materials. There are two fundamental approaches to
nanomanufacturing, either bottom - up or top - down ( NNI, 2017):
1. Bottom - up fabrication
It manufactures products by building them up from atomic
and molecular scale components. However, this method can be
time - consuming. Scientists and engineers are still in search for
effective ways of putting up together molecular components
that self - assemble and from the bottom - up to organized
structures.
Self - assembly
It depicts an approach wherein a set of components join
together to mold an organized structures in the absence of an
outside direction.
Chemical vapor desposition
It is a procedure wherein chemicals act in response to form
very pure, high performance films.
Nanoimprint lithography
It is a method of generating nanoscale attributes by stamping
or printing them onto a surface.
One example is the nanoscale gold, which is not only the yellow
colored element we are to seeing but it can also appeared or purple.
Gold' s electrons display restricted motion in the nanoscale. Practically,
nanoscale gold particles selectively build up in tumors, where they
permit both precise imaging and targeted laser destruction of the
tumor, while avoiding damage on healthy cells.
